When you think of senior living, you might picture caregivers, nurses, and activities. But what if senior living communities operated with the same service standards as world-class hotels? What if every detail — from the first hello at the front desk to the last bite of dinner — was designed to make residents and families feel like valued guests?That’s exactly the vision of Ryan Turner, General Manager and Executive Director of Aegis Living Fremont. With over 20 years of hospitality experience — including leadership roles at Four Seasons, Montage, Hyatt, and AC Hotels — Ryan has mastered the art of five-star service.
